Such loss and injustice led to a deep hatred towards pirates, and after he left the Marines he formed a group to take matters into his own hands and annihilate them all, even if it also meant opposing the World Government and the Marines. Originally a happy person, being popular among his subordinates and having created a loving family, his life changed for the worse when his wife and son were murdered by a pirate, and later all but two of his cadets killed and his right arm severed by another, the latter who would be invited to the Seven Warlords of the Sea. According to Garp, Z was the strongest believer of justice. Z believed deeply in justice and heroism, having joined the Marines simply to fulfill both desires, and resigning eventually when he realized the organization was not as just as he had hoped. Z is a large, muscular, tan-skinned man, standing around twice the height of a typical man such as Luffy, with short purple hair and a large mechanical right arm connected to the left hip with converted mast rigging.
